As the Minister is aware, a number of the smaller existing festivals receive funding either from the Arts Council or the Department of Transport, Tourism and Sport. We should utilise to the greatest extent possible funding that already exists. For this particular year there should be a requirement for Department of Arts, Heritage and the Gaeltacht funding to have a Gathering dimension. In Counties Mayo and Clare there are many arts festivals, which receive support from the State through the Arts Council and have significant tourism potential. They have the capacity to act as a catalyst to attract tourism as part of the overall Gathering project.
